西北干旱区绿洲系统温湿场特征  被引量:1

Characteristics of Temperature and Humidity Field of Oasis System in Northwest Arid Region

摘  要:利用2008年6—8月甘肃省酒泉金塔绿洲地区温度和湿度气象资料,分析了该地区温度场和湿度场特征。结果表明:夏季金塔绿洲相对于沙漠戈壁地区可看成是一个冷源和湿源,即可以形成绿洲冷岛效应和湿岛效应。戈壁或沙漠地区在地面高度上的温度大于绿洲,湿度小于绿洲,在850 hPa高度上则相反;在700 hPa及以上高空表现得不是特别明显,其温度和湿度变化速率很小。绿洲冷岛效应和湿岛效应在低空和地面的表现很明显,主要是沙漠戈壁地区与绿洲下垫面的不同,以及绿洲受到水的灌溉与植被、动物和人形成局地气候系统。Based on the meteorological data of temperature and humidity in Jinta Oasis,Jiuquan,Gansu Province from June to August 2008,this paper analyzes the characteristics of temperature and humidity fields in this area.The results show that the Jinta oasis can be regarded as a cold source and a wet source relative to the desert Gobi region in summer,which can form the cold island effect and wet island effect of the oasis.The temperature at ground level in gobi or desert area is higher than that in oasis,the humidity was lower than that in oasis,and the opposite was true at 850 hPa;At 700 hPa and above,it was not particularly obvious,and its temperature and humidity change rate was very small.The cold island effect and wet island effect of the oasis are obvious at low altitude and on the ground,mainly due to the difference between the desert Gobi area and the underlying surface of the oasis,and the local climate system formed by the irrigation of the oasis and vegetation,animals and people.

关 键 词:金塔绿洲 冷岛效应 湿岛效应 相对湿度 比湿 气温
